Sunday, December 04, 2011

The national soccer side has put up a sterling performance in the ongoing CECAFA challenge cup in Dar es Salam. Amavubi, Friday, qualified for the quarter finals of the regional football tournament at the top of Group B, beating Djibouti 5-2.

A couple of months ago the national side was eliminated from the Africa Nations Cup qualifiers. Its poor performance then, created a sense of despondence among football fans, who thought it would be long before the team is revived to achieve glory for the country.

Though its performance, so far in CECAFA, is not conclusive, its abilities in the tournament which is still ongoing, is evidence that more efforts have been added to ensure that the Amavubi perform to expectations.

The recent changes in the squad, with a new coach, and a new administration at FERWAFA, should inspire hope that change for the better is on course.

It is important that all football enthusiasts and the rest of the country throw their support behind the national team. 

It should be borne in mind that corporate support through sponsorship is vital in the development of soccer in the country.

There is no lack of talent. But there is limitation in the development of that talent. That is why sometimes, the national side performs below expectations in spite of abundant promise. Football development can not be left to government. Sponsorship from the corporate world is also critical and Amavubi performance and promise should inspire that.
